Definition of Banding Material



Banding material is a high-strength band used to bundle items or secure loads to pallets. It is applied under tension and then sealed, ensuring the load remains stable. The purpose is straightforward: keep loads secure and reduce the risk of breakage.



It is commonly used with equipment like tensioners and sealing tools, or with automated banding machines in higher-volume environments.



Common Banding Materials



Different materials are suited to different applications. The right option depends on the size of the load and how it will be moved.



Steel Banding



Steel banding provides maximum strength. It is well suited to applications where loads are heavy and inflexible. It does not easily deform under stress.




  • Very strong under tension

  • Suitable for heavy-duty loads

  • Resistant to heat and sharp edges



Polyester Banding



Polyester banding is a widely used alternative to steel. It provides a balance of strength and stretch, allowing it to reduce impact stress on loads.




  • High strength with controlled stretch

  • Ideal for securing pallet loads

  • Reduced risk during handling



Polypropylene Banding



Polypropylene banding is a cost-effective solution for lighter tasks. It is best suited to everyday packaging tasks.




  • Economical choice

  • Suitable for cartons and small bundles

  • Compatible with automated systems



Applications of Banding



Banding material is not limited to a single use case. Its flexibility allows it to adapt to different packaging needs.



Pallet Securing


Businesses rely on it to stabilise palletised goods. This helps prevent loads from becoming unstable and lowers the risk of tipping or damage.



Bundling Products


Products like pipes, timber lengths, and printed goods can be bundled. This improves organisation and supports efficient storage.



Reinforcing Packaging


Banding can strengthen boxes and containers. This helps prevent boxes from splitting.



Selecting the Appropriate Option



Selecting the right option ensures reliable performance. Several factors should be considered:




  • Load Weight: Heavier loads require stronger materials such as steel or polyester.

  • Transport Conditions: Long or rough journeys may require flexible materials like polyester.

  • Application Method: Hand tools are suited to low volume, machines to high volume.

  • Safety: Material choice can affect operator safety.
